CVE-2026-48106: CWE-306: Missing Authentication for Critical Function in Basekick-Labs arcCVE-2026-48106 0 Arc, an open SQL-native time-series database by Basekick-Labs, has a vulnerability in versions prior to 26.06.1 where the cluster replication receiver does not authenticate the MsgReplicateSync payload at the application layer. While TLS/mTLS protects the transport layer, there is no protection against message tampering or replay attacks once inside the cluster network. This issue is fixed in version 26.06.1. Workarounds include restricting cluster network access, auditing replication logs, or disabling cluster mode until patched.
